Weaver Family of the Northeast









Among the many sources used in my Weaver ancestry research, both family documents and a Higginson Book Company facsimile reprint of Lucius E. Weaver's genealogy have been prominent. [Lucius E. Weaver, History and Genealogy of a Branch of the Weaver Family (Rochester, N. Y.: The Du Bois Press, 1928; facsimile reprint, Salem, Mass.: Higginson Book Company).] The table below begins with Philip Victor Weaver, my paternal grandfather.
Name Date of Birth Birth Location Date of Death Death Location
Philip Victor Weaver October 02, 1879 Canon City, Colorado January 31, 1947 (buried on February 03, 1947) Greenwich, New York (buried in Greenwich Cemetery)
William Munson Weaver November 29, 1823 Burlington, Vermont December 10, 1882 (buried on December 13, 1882) New York, New York (buried in Woodlawn Cemetery, Bronx, New York)
John Warren Weaver December 06, 1797 Willington, Connecticut February 03, 1871 Colchester, Vermont (buried in Greenmount Cemetery, Burlington, Vermont)
John Weaver Cir. 1773 (probably July 14, 1773) Connecticut (probably Stonington) May 22, 1835 Middlebury, Vermont (buried in River Cemetery, New Haven, Vermont)
John Weaver Cir. 1747 Unknown September 23, 1785 Willington, Connecticut
